Third Dimension, a leader in non-contact metrology, today announced the release of a new technical whitepaper titled “Measuring Break Sharp Edge, using the GapGun® PRO2 and T15-M Sensor”.
The paper addresses the critical need for controlling the sharpness of machined edges, and how Third Dimension’s GapGun® provides a fast, accurate, and traceable solution.
“Executive Summary:
It is vital to control the sharpness of edges on critical components for aerodynamics in high pressure fluid flow, or pressure distribution under high loads. The GapGun is a non-contact laser measurement device that captures an accurate edge profile.
This profile is compared to chamfer- and radius-based profiles to determine if the edge meets the required specification. Delivering additional ease of use over traditional methods, the GapGun does not have moving parts or require expensive gels or consumable needles. Instead, with just the pull of a trigger, the measurement result is displayed to the user in seconds. The measurement is repeatable and accurate, and complies with ISO 17025 standards for traceability.”
